How can businesses effectively balance cultural authenticity and innovation when developing products and services for diverse markets?
Businesses can effectively balance cultural authenticity and innovation by conducting thorough research on the target market's cultural preferences and values. This includes understanding the local customs, traditions, and language to ensure products and services resonate with the target audience. Additionally, businesses can collaborate with local experts or partners to gain insights and perspectives on how to adapt their offerings to suit the diverse market. By incorporating cultural elements while also infusing innovative ideas and technologies, businesses can create products and services that are both authentic and appealing to diverse markets.
